@import url(https://fonts.googleapis.com/css2?family=Montserrat&display=swap);@import url(https://fonts.googleapis.com/css2?family=Roboto+Slab&display=swap);body{-webkit-font-smoothing:antialiased;-moz-osx-font-smoothing:grayscale;font-family:-apple-system,BlinkMacSystemFont,Segoe UI,Roboto,Oxygen,Ubuntu,Cantarell,Fira Sans,Droid Sans,Helvetica Neue,sans-serif;margin:0}code{font-family:source-code-pro,Menlo,Monaco,Consolas,Courier New,monospace}.root{background-color:#f5f6fa;padding:100px 40px}.App{background-color:#fafafa;border-radius:4px;box-shadow:0 0 60px 0 rgba(0,0,0,.05);padding-bottom:8%}nav{align-items:center;background-color:#fff;border-bottom:1px solid #e8e8e8;display:flex;gap:40px;justify-content:space-between;padding:24px 4%}.logo{color:#0290ff;font-size:1.875rem;font-stretch:normal;font-style:normal;font-weight:700;height:2.313rem;letter-spacing:normal;line-height:normal;margin:.375rem 2.938rem .125rem 0;width:15rem}.logo,.nav-left{font-family:Montserrat,sans-serif}.nav-left{color:#121212;display:flex;font-size:.813rem;letter-spacing:1.9px}.active{color:#121212!important;opacity:1}.nav-right{color:#0290ff;cursor:pointer}.menu{align-items:center;display:flex;gap:60px;margin:0;padding:0}.menu li{list-style:none}a{text-decoration:none}a:visited{color:inherit}.book-form-wrapper{width:100%}.book-form{margin:0;padding:0}.book-form h2{color:#888;font-family:Montserrat,sans-serif;font-size:1.25rem;font-weight:700;letter-spacing:-.18px}.book-form form{align-items:center;display:flex;gap:10px}.book-form form input{background-color:#fff;border:1px solid #e8e8e8;border-radius:4px;color:#121212;font-family:Montserrat,sans-serif;font-size:1rem;height:30px;letter-spacing:-.15px;padding:12px;width:80%}.book-form form input[type=submit]{background-color:#0290ff;border:none;border-radius:3px;color:#fff;cursor:pointer;font-family:Roboto Slab,serif;font-size:.813rem;font-weight:700;height:55px;letter-spacing:.5px;padding:12px;width:20%}.book{display:flex;justify-content:space-between}.book-author,.book-category,.book-title{text-align:start}.book-category{color:gray;font-family:Montserrat,sans-serif;font-size:.875rem;font-weight:700!important;opacity:.8}.book-author{color:#4386bf;font-size:.875rem;font-weight:300}.book-author,.book-title{font-family:Roboto Slab,serif}.book-title{font-size:1.375rem;letter-spacing:-.2px;margin-top:.188rem}.bookButtons{color:#d3d3d3;display:flex;gap:8px;margin-top:22px}.bookButtons button{align-items:center;background-color:initial;border:none;color:#4386bf;cursor:pointer;font-family:Roboto Slab,serif;font-size:.875rem;font-weight:300;margin:0;padding:0}.books{padding:4%}.books-list{grid-gap:.938rem;display:flex;flex-direction:column;gap:.938rem;margin:0;padding:0}.books-list::-webkit-scrollbar,.books-list::-webkit-scrollbar-thumb{background-clip:padding-box;border:10px solid transparent;border-radius:13px;width:26px}.books-list::-webkit-scrollbar-thumb{box-shadow:inset 0 0 0 10px}.books-list li{background-color:#fff;border:1px solid #e8e8e8;border-radius:4px;display:grid;grid-template-columns:1fr 1fr;list-style:none;padding:2rem}.horizontal-divider{background-color:#e8e8e8;height:.125rem;margin:2.5rem 0 1.813rem;width:100%}.CircularProgressbar{vertical-align:middle;width:11995px}.CircularProgressbar .CircularProgressbar-path{stroke:#226faa;stroke-linecap:round;transition:stroke-dashoffset .5s ease 0s}.CircularProgressbar .CircularProgressbar-trail{stroke:#d6d6d6;stroke-linecap:round}.CircularProgressbar .CircularProgressbar-text{fill:#1d3030;dominant-baseline:middle;text-anchor:middle;font-size:20px}.CircularProgressbar .CircularProgressbar-background{fill:#d6d6d6}.CircularProgressbar.CircularProgressbar-inverted .CircularProgressbar-background{fill:#398ab5}.CircularProgressbar.CircularProgressbar-inverted .CircularProgressbar-text{fill:#fff}.CircularProgressbar.CircularProgressbar-inverted .CircularProgressbar-path{stroke:#fff}.CircularProgressbar.CircularProgressbar-inverted .CircularProgressbar-trail{stroke:transparent}.status-circle{display:flex;width:175px!important}.status-percentage{align-items:flex-start;display:flex;flex-direction:column;justify-content:center;margin:0 8px}.status-percentage span{font-size:2rem}.status-completed,.status-percentage span{color:#121212;font-family:Montserrat,sans-serif}.status-completed{font-size:.875rem!important;opacity:.5}.status-border{border-right:1px solid #ccc;left:20px;position:relative;width:65px}.bookProgress-status{display:flex;justify-content:space-around;width:600px}.status-text{display:flex;flex-direction:column;margin-left:60px}.status-text h2{font-size:.813rem;margin:0;opacity:.5;padding:0}.status-text h2,.status-text-chapter{color:#121212;font-family:Roboto Slab,serif;font-weight:300}.status-text-chapter{font-size:1rem;letter-spacing:-.4px;margin-top:.438rem}.status-text h2,.status-text-chapter{text-align:start}.status-text-button{background-color:#0290ff;border:none;border-radius:3px;color:#fff;cursor:pointer;font-family:Roboto Slab,serif;font-weight:300;letter-spacing:.5px;margin-top:22px;padding:8px 24px}.categories{min-height:100vh}.status img{display:none}.visible{display:block!important}
/*# sourceMappingURL=main.421b61ca.css.map*/